Comprehending Peptide Synthesis: Why Quality Plays a Key Role
Knowing that peptide synthesis is fundamental for advancing research labs, the quality of peptides produced plays a major role in the success of experiments. Because peptides serve as critical biomolecules, precise synthesis methods are needed to confirm their functionality and efficacy in various fields. Elements like cleanliness, length, and structural integrity are important, since even small deviations can cause inaccurate data. High-quality peptides support trustworthy molecular interactions, correct conformations, and precise biological activity, rendering them essential for studies in areas such as biochemistry and molecular biology. Researchers must give priority to stringent quality control throughout synthesis, incorporating analytical techniques like mass spectrometry and high-performance liquid chromatography. By emphasizing the significance of quality in peptide synthesis, research labs can boost the reproducibility and accuracy of their findings, thereby supporting the growth of scientific knowledge and innovation. This emphasis on quality is fundamental in producing meaningful research results.

Progressive Peptide Manufacturing Approaches
As advancements in peptide synthesis methods continue to surface, novel techniques are reshaping the landscape of therapeutic development. GMR Peptides stands at the forefront, employing state-of-the-art strategies that enhance the efficiency and quality of peptide production. Techniques such as microwave-assisted synthesis and high-throughput screening allow for rapid enhancement of peptide sequences, enabling the discovery of new therapeutic candidates. These methods minimize synthesis time while increasing yield, allowing researchers to explore complex peptide structures with greater ease. Additionally, GMR Peptides incorporates automated systems that optimize workflows, reducing human error and ensuring consistency in peptide quality. As a result, these innovative synthesis methods are not only improving laboratory research but also paving the way for future advancements in peptide-based therapies.
